What My Granddaughter Revealed After Twenty Years Surprised Me

For twenty years, Martin believed he had learned how to live with loss. At seventy, he had already endured more grief than he ever imagined possible, and he thought time had softened its sharpest edges. The memory of the winter storm that took his son, daughter-in-law, and grandson had become a quiet part of his life—painful, but accepted. Only his granddaughter Emily remained, the small miracle who survived and slowly rebuilt a sense of family with him. He raised her with patience and care, believing that some questions were better left unanswered, and that healing sometimes meant learning to move forward without revisiting the past.

As Emily grew older, she became thoughtful, curious, and deeply observant. Her childhood memories of the accident had faded, replaced by fragments and silence, but something within her never fully settled. Years later, as a young professional working with legal research, she began asking questions Martin had not heard in decades. Her inquiries were gentle but persistent, and her attention to detail hinted that she was searching for something more than closure. One quiet evening, she handed Martin a note with words that startled him and reopened a door he had long believed was closed. In that moment, he realized that grief does not always disappear—it waits until the truth is ready to be understood.

Emily’s discoveries did not erase the tragedy, but they reshaped it. Through careful research and old records, she uncovered details that had been overlooked in the past, revealing that the events surrounding the accident were more complicated than anyone had known. Instead of anger, what emerged was clarity: a sense that the loss was not simply random, but part of a larger chain of circumstances and human decisions. For Martin, the revelation was both painful and strangely comforting. It did not bring back what he had lost, but it gave meaning to questions that had lingered silently for years.

In the days that followed, grandfather and granddaughter found a new way to speak about their shared history. They remembered the family they had lost not with bitterness, but with gratitude for the love that had shaped their lives. The truth did not break them; it strengthened their bond and gave them a deeper understanding of resilience and forgiveness. As winter returned outside their window, Martin felt something he had not felt in decades: a quiet sense of peace. He understood that while some truths take years to surface, they often arrive not to destroy what remains, but to help us carry our memories with greater clarity, courage, and hope.
